Fishing by the Book

Salt Water Sportsman Louisiana Regional Editor Pete Cooper, Jr., gives up the secrets of his home waters in Fly Fishing the Louisiana Coast (The Countryman Press, $22.95). Cooper, who has long informed the readers of SWS of fishing opportunities and events in his neck of the woods, provides insight into the how-to and where-to of taking on the waters of the Sportsman’s Paradise. With fly rod in hand, Cooper goes in search of tarpon, redfish, specks, flounder, tripletail, cobia and more, and he also suggests accommodations and dining options for the visiting angler. Catchin’ Chesapeake Rockfish by Capt. Rich Novotny tells anglers how to use all the best techniques trolling, chumming and eeling to optimize their striped bass catch in Chesapeake Bay. Novotny, a local charter captain with 30 years experience, gives advice about fishing his local waters that can translate to anywhere that rockfish bite.
